SYLVIA GOOD (nee WYDEMAN) On Thursday, March 8, 2007 at Riverview Health Centre, Sylvia Good peacefully passed away at the age of 88 years. She was predeceased by her husband Vernon, parents, Roy and Helena Wydeman, brother Stuart Wydeman, sisters, Phyllis Layfield and Betty-Anne Ballantyne. Sylvia will be lovingly remembered by her son Alan, daughter-in-law Joanna; daughter Lorraine O'Leary; grandchildren, Jennifer (Randy) McCoy, Alison (Brett) Smith, Erin (David) Bowie, Melanie and Stephen O'Leary; great-grandchildren, Nathan, Cale and Dylan; sister-in-law Mary Deugo in Calgary; and Aunt Ruth Tickle in Nanaimo. Sylvia will also be dearly missed by her lifelong friends Lorna, Ernestine, Marge and Audrey. Sylvia and Vern were married for 58 years until Vern's passing in 2002. Sylvia worked for many years in the Winnipeg School Division as a secretary both at Earl Grey School and Rockwood Resource Centre, from which she retired in 1983. Sylvia and Vern loved their car travels across Canada and enjoyed their years living in Wildwood Park. After Vern's death, Sylvia moved to The Waverley, where she made many new friends. Sylvia attended Kelvin High School and United College, and had many fond memories of her time at Victoria Beach. She was always very active and cross country skied, took long walks, and volunteered for the Liberal Party and Victoria Hospital as long as she was able. Sylvia loved music and was a regular subscriber to the Winnipeg Symphony. The family wishes to thank the doctors, nurses and staff at Deer Lodge and Riverview Health Centre for the exceptional care and kindness shown to Sylvia over the past year. At Sylvia's request a private family ceremony will be held. Donations may be made to Riverview Health Centre, Deer Lodge Health Centre or to the Heart and Stroke Foundations.
